Medical Secretary Grade IV Job Description

This role requires a highly organized and skilled individual to provide administrative support to the Diabetes/Endocrine Consultant and team.

* Provide secretarial services, including email management, preparing correspondence, typing, and diary management.
* Organize and maintain outpatient clinics, scheduling appointments, and managing waiting lists.
* Book virtual clinics, prepare clinic materials, and coordinate with admission staff and wards.
* Prepare letters, reports, and other clinical documents, ensuring accurate and timely completion.
* Liaise with patients, relatives, and internal departments, responding to queries and providing information.

The ideal candidate will possess excellent communication skills, attention to detail, and the ability to work independently in a fast-paced environment. A strong understanding of medical terminology and procedures is essential.
